From aa300f8023d5b47816d3626b59547e800f46cf79 Mon Sep 17 00:00:00 2001 From: sfan5 Date: Thu, 29 Apr 2021 17:01:25 +0200 Subject: ao/pulse: fix incorrect state reported after reset fixes #8768 --- audio/out/ao_pulse.c | 1 + 1 file changed, 1 insertion(+) (limited to 'audio/out/ao_pulse.c') diff --git a/audio/out/ao_pulse.c b/audio/out/ao_pulse.c index aa802e77a5..6c536b095e 100644 --- a/audio/out/ao_pulse.c +++ b/audio/out/ao_pulse.c @@ -535,6 +535,7 @@ static void reset(struct ao *ao) cork(ao, true); struct priv *priv = ao->priv; pa_threaded_mainloop_lock(priv->mainloop); + priv->playing = false; priv->retval = 0; if (!waitop(priv, pa_stream_flush(priv->stream, success_cb, ao)) || !priv->retval) -- cgit v1.2.3